Heart Rate Variability During Weaning From Mechanical Ventilation
NCT00851825 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 30
Last updated 2009-05-08
Summary
The discontinuation of mechanical ventilation (MV) and the recovery of spontaneous breathing can lead to important cardiovascular alterations due to changes in the intrathoracic pressure. The autonomic modulation assessed through heart rate variability (HRV) during weaning from MV and its impact on cardiorespiratory variables has not been well elucidated yet. To evaluate the effect of T-tube (TT) and pressure support ventilation (PSV) during weaning from MV on cardiorespiratory variables and heart rate variability.
